About the tournament

The 2026 Super Rapid & Blitz Croatia tournament is the third stage of the prestigious Grand Chess Tour 2026 series. The competition will be held in Zagreb from June 29 to July 6, 2026. The tournament format combines rapid chess (rapid) and blitz, which guarantees maximum dynamics and entertainment. Participants will first play 9 rounds of rapid in a round-robin system, and then continue the fight in two rounds of blitz (another 18 rounds).

Historical background

Zagreb has traditionally hosted the Grand Chess Tour since 2019. The Croatian stage is known for its uncompromising competition, where legends such as Magnus Carlsen have won in previous years. This tournament has become an important milestone in the elite chess calendar, bringing together the best grandmasters in the world.

Venue and infrastructure

The tournament will be hosted by the elegant The Westin Zagreb hotel, located in the heart of the Croatian capital. The hotel offers first-class infrastructure for hosting world-class events, comfortable conditions for players and excellent visibility for spectators. Zagreb is extremely attractive to tourists in the summer due to its architecture and parks.

Prize Fund, Sponsors and Organization

The total prize fund of the tournament is USD 200,000. The tournament is held under the auspices of the Grand Chess Tour and is officially rated for the FIDE rapid and blitz rating lists. The sponsors are the world's leading companies that support the chess movement.

Participants and conditions of participation

The tournament will feature 10 invited world-class grandmasters. As it is a closed elite tournament, only chess players are invited by special invitations from the Grand Chess Tour organizers based on their world ranking and previous achievements.

Official website and where to follow

You can follow the games online on the official tournament website. Broadcasting with professional commentary from famous grandmasters Yasser Seirawan, Cristian Chirila and international master Nazi Paikidze will be provided by the Saint Louis Chess Club YouTube and Twitch channels.
